Mali's junta detains its own soldiers for plotting to destabilise the state

Mali's Security Minister Gen Daoud Aly Mohammedine said "fringe elements of the Malian armed security forces" were detained for seeking to "destabilise the institutions of the republic." The purge comes as Islamist fighters impose a partial blockade on Bamako and total blockades elsewhere, including Ségou. Colonel Assimi Goïta, who seized power in 2021 and later named himself defence minister, has dissolved all political parties and extended his rule to at least 2030.
